The mission o f the mu­ seum is to preserve, advance and share the knowledge o f the cultural, traditional and artistic heritage o f the Con­ federated Tribes o f Warm Springs. T h e m u seu m achieves this through educational ex­ hibitions and programs that raise and inspiré awareness o f the Confederated Tribes o f Warm Springs and other indigenous tribes. E x h ib it The current show in the Changing Exhibits Gallery is Indigenous Elem ents: The, L ife and A r t o f Apolonia Susana Santos. A n Award W inning A rt­ ist for over 30 years, the la te A p o lo n ia S a n to s w orked and created in sev­ eral m éd iu m s in clu d in g : large scale paintings, sculp­ tu re, silkscreen, graphic design, ceramics, photogra­ phy and poetry. This exhibit shows her de­ term ination, her strength, her grace and vision. She was supportive o f all native art­ ists and encouraged them to continue to grow artistically. As a fisherwoman herself, she fought diligendy to p ro ­ tect traditional fishing and sovereignty fights o f her People. To hunters For 2013 there is manda­ tory reporting o f hunter har­ vest. . . Failure to report harvest results will be a loss o f hunt­ ing privileges for subsequent tags. H u n ters are im p o rtan t sources o f wildlife related inform ation. The inform a­ tion gathered from hunter survèys is valuable for biolo­ gists, wildlife committee and tribal council to help make inform ed wildlife manage­ m ent decisions. By re p o rtin g , you are h elp in g m o n ito r w ildlife populations and helping en­ hance hunting opportunities. Inform ation from hunt­ ers who did not hunt or har­ vest an animal is as im por­ tant as hunters who did take ân animal.
